WEB服务器

关注公众号 jb51net

关闭
MyWebServer(支持win10轻量级asp服务器软件) v3.8.262 绿色中文免费版

MyWebServer(支持win10轻量级asp服务器软件) v3.8.262 绿色中文免费版

热门排行

简介

MyWebServer是一个轻量级服务器软件是一个高性能、易用、小巧、绿色的轻量级web服务器软件,最主要的是完美支持win10系统,是你快速建站及个人http文件服务器的难得工具。

本WEB服务器基于IOCP模型构建,简单易用的界面和强大的性能是本软件的特点,是快速搭建WEB站点的服务器软件,支持http/1.O、1.1、http/2协议、HTTPS(支特HTTPS和HTTP共用同一个端口服务)、FastCGI/ISAPI服务器扩展、WebDAV、断点续传、反向代理、URL重写、管线化请求、连接限速等常用功能,并内置ASP解释器和FastCGI进程管理器。

如果你不想用IIS,那么用这个来调试代码是相当方便的,它的设置简单而且快速,支持断点续传、大文件下载、正则表达式URL重写、虚拟目录等,可通过ISAPI接口、FastCGI接口实现执行服务器脚本(如PHP,asp,asp.net等),可媲美IIS等很多主流WEB服务器软件。

功能特色

支持http/1.1、断点续传、大文件下载、正则表达式url重写、虚拟目录等,可通过isapi接口、fastcgi接口实现执行服务器脚本(如php,asp,asp.net等),性能完全超越iis等很多主流web服务器软件。

MyWebServer使用方法

1、点击【浏览】选择你的web文件目录;

2、点击【高级设置】配置web服务器选项

3、配置完成后,一定要点击保存配置,要不无法启动,点击【启动】按钮启动web服务器

使用说明

使用FastCGI时,在映射设置中将映射模块设置为启动FastCGI的命令,且命令行中必须包含IP:port格式(如:127.0.0.1:8988)的服务器信息,当不需要WEB服务器启动FastCGI时,命令行中填入IP:port格式的FastCGI服务器信息即可。
如果使用ISAPI接口,指定ISAPI的dll文件即可。

注(本服务器不集成任何动态脚本支持,要使用请自行安装):asp支持可安装IASP(该软件要求安装java运行环境)通过isapi接口实现;PHP通过isapi和FastCGI接口均可(isapi方式建议使用PHP 5.2,因为5.3以上版不再提供ISAPI支持);asp.net支持可安装mono然后通过FasctCGI接口实现。上述脚本已测试过可以运行。

URL重写命令(使用基于VBScript的正则表达式):
ifsve 如果匹配指定的服务器变量则往下执行,否则执行下条exitr之后的规则。(目前仅支持HTTP_HOST REMOTE_ADDR HTTP_REFERER 三个服务器变量)
ifurl 如果匹配请求的URL则执行wrurl重写命令,否则执行下条exitr之后的规则。
wrurl 执行URL重写
exitr 结束url重写,不再往下执行。

使用FastCGI时,有两种途径:1.如果使用fastcgi_mod.dll模块,将扩展映射设置为PHP-CGI.exe路径即可;2.如果使用内置fastcgi进程管理器(支持远程访问),先配置好进程管理后,将映射设置为对应的"IP:端口号"(如:127.0.0.1:888)。

    如果使用ISAPI接口,将映射设置为指定ISAPI的DLL文件即可,不支持直接URL运行DLL文件.

  HTTPS安全功能是需openssl库支持(http://218.63.109.198:8900/openssl.rar),下载后将两个dll解压到服务器程序目录中即可,证书文件server.pem为证书私钥合并式pem文件,放在服务器程序目录即可。

    如果使用网页压缩功能需gzip.dll文件支持。

    注:(本服务器已内置ASP支持,支持UTF-8和ANSI编码,其它脚本需要使用请自行安装):  PHP通过isapi和FastCGI接口均可(isapi方式建议使用PHP 5.2,因为5.3以上版不再提供ISAPI支持);asp.net可通过第三方ISAPI模块运行(http://218.63.109.198:8900/asp.net支持.rar),也可安装mono然后通过FasctCGI接口实现。上述脚本已测试过可以运行。

  URL重写命令(使用基于VBScript的正则表达式):

  ifsve  如果匹配指定的服务器变量则往下执行,否则执行下条规则之后的规则。(支持HTTP_HOST REMOTE_ADDR HTTP_REFERER URL四个服务器变量)

    rewrite 如果匹配URL 则执行重写后面URL操作,可选命令参数: P 执行反向代理; R 执行重定向; L 当匹配此条规则时为最后一条规则(即不在执行之后的规则); D 禁止URL并返回HTTP状态码 例如:rewrite ^/test.rar /web/test.rar L  

  sethd  修改反向代理时发送的HTTP头值 格式为 sethd=头名称:头值,头名称区分大小写。

mywebserver启动不了

如果启动不了可能因为端口被占用了,换个端口,移动要点击保存配置,然后再启动就可以了。

小技巧:

通过URL重写可让WEB服务器变成一台HTTP代理服务器(代理上网),服务端口就是代理端口,重写规则如下:

ifurl=^(//.*)
wrurl=$1
exitr

更新说明

v3.8.262

优化web文件列表管理,增强低版本浏览器兼容性;修正黑名单一处错误;增加自义http错误页功能

v3.8.258

完善web文件管理功能

v3.8.256

完善web文件列表在低版本IE浏览器的兼容性(最低支持到IE5.0可完成基本操作);修正一处栈溢出问题;修正日志不显示connect代理请求问题;修正一处内置asp responese.write无值对象时出错问题;修正虚拟目录名包含中文时404错误问题;修正非正常post到webdav资源时访问源文件与扩展处理的一些问题。

v3.8.252

修正一处http代理异常问题,修正一处ie10上传文件错误,增加web文件管理在低版本ie浏览器基础功能兼容性

之前版本更新明细

增加虚拟主机试用功能,优化web上传等功能。
增加webdav显示分区剩余空间功能

界面增加迷你模式;文件上传增加拖放上传、目录上传、目录删除,优化上传功能;修正若干功能性和稳定性问题。

增加ssl证管理,完善加载功能。修正webdav一些问题及文件下载的一处错误。界面部分修改完善,http代理增加手动清空dns缓存功能等。修正内置asp在低版本vbscript上的一处代码处理错误。

增强内置fastcgi进程管理器功能

完善多站点托盘信息显示功能

修正一处http代理在处理url时的编码问题、

完善黑名单ip列表处理,增加ip地址范围设置

修改接受连接为异步接受连接,增强系统运行效率

修正http反向代理多处BUG,增强稳定性

增加https证书链认证功能

修正isapi接口、http代理、webdav、连接速率显示方面若干问题

进一步完善h2协议,优化 流控,修正一些其它问题

增加openssl 3库的支持

增加火狐浏览器兼容。

ie10以上,chrome内核浏览器都能正常显示及上传文件
旧版只能ie11及chrome内核才能上传

增加按文件名 日期 大小来排序列表
表脚始终在底端
自动根据浏览器窗口高度调整列表高度
表头固定不滚动
重设计文件和文件夹图标

优化目录列表,增加排序功能,修正多处问题。

360报毒据官方提醒监听端口的程序都会提示,大家可以自行检测。

大家还下载了